Since then some significant (not fully compatible) changes have been already committed a few times (like gpio replaced by pinctrl, display ddc, mfc reserved memory, some core clocks added to various hardware modules, added more required nodes). On the other side there are no boards which have device tree embedded in the bootloader. Device tree blob is always compiled from the kernel tree and updated together with the kernel image. Thus to avoid further adding a bunch of workarounds for old/missing bindings and allow to make cleanup of the existing code and device tree files, lets mark Samsung Exynos SoC platform bindings as unstable. This means that bindings can may change at any time and users should use the dtb file compiled from the same kernel source tree as the kernel image.
